   Balkowitsch was born in Bismarck, North Dakota, in 1969 and is a self-taught photographer. He learned how to do the art of wet plate photography from readings about John Coffer. He is a wet plate photographer and his work relates to the human condition or social issues. He has produced over 2,000 plates and photographed over 4,700 different individuals. His work consists of themes of life being in turmoil or hardships while creating settings that reflect the current sociopolitical climate. He has done portraits of well-known individuals.
